At a glance

  • Drugs PXL 770 (Primary)
  • Indications Type 2 diabetes mellitus
  • Focus Adverse reactions; Proof of concept
  • Sponsors Poxel

Most Recent Events

  • 27 Jan 2017 According to a Poxel media release, the company anticipates to continue the study during the second half of this year.
  • 15 Sep 2016 According to a Poxel media release, during the study the company observed a different metabolic pattern in humans compared to animals that were treated with PXL770. Therefore, based on regulatory guidelines, Poxel will need to further evaluate the profile of the metabolites, prior to starting the second part of the phase I study. As a result of this additional preclinical work, the start of the second part of the Phase Ib study will be delayed until 2017.
  • 20 Jun 2016 Results from the first stage of the study (n=64) published in a Poxel media release.
